Tulare, CA (January 7, 2026) – A serious collision involving multiple vehicles occurred on W Cross Ave near the intersections of J St and I St in Tulare on Saturday evening, leaving several people with injuries and causing significant disruption to traffic in the area.
The crash, reported around 6:08 p.m., drew a large emergency response from the Tulare Fire Department units, including Engines 61 and 62, Truck 65, and Battalion 68. According to emergency dispatch audio, the incident may have involved a pin-in situation, with two to three individuals sustaining injuries described as minor to moderate. One person reportedly attempted to flee the scene on foot.
Fire crews arrived to find at least one vehicle in the middle of the roadway, creating a blockage that limited access and led to traffic being redirected. At least one victim was initially reported trapped inside a vehicle, prompting rescue efforts to safely remove them.
California Highway Patrol was notified but faced delays due to a shift change. In the meantime, Tulare responders secured the area and began medical evaluations of the injured. One individual was confirmed to have moderate injuries, while others were treated at the scene or declined transport.
Law enforcement continues to investigate the crash, including the actions of the fleeing individual. Additional updates are expected as more information becomes available.
